Candidates are required to report to their allotted institute by taking the necessary original documents, college fees and bonds. Round 2 registration for NEET UG qualifying candidates will start from August 27 and end on 29 August 2025. The Directorate of Medical Education, West Bengal of West Bengal has released the results of Round 1 seat allotment of NEET UG 2025. Candidates participating in the counselling process can now check their allotment position on the official WBMCC website wbmcc.nic.in. To see the results, candidates have to login with their login credentials on the portal.
